Jeurys Familia has had the difficult task of following up Matt Harvey all year, but has gone nearly pitch for pitch with him. While Familia only walked two batters in this game he was getting into deep counts all night. He kept the offense off balance with his change-up using it more often than usual. I still love what he has been doing all year dialing back his fastball, but tonight was much more off a struggle than the boxscore would lead you to believe.
Only in A-ball could you witness a game when five of the six runs in the game are unearned. The majority of the unearned runs were due to consecutive errors from Wilmer Flores and Rylan Sandoval. The boxscore will show Jefry Marte committed another error, but he made an number of great defensive plays to save Familia.
The offense didn’t do much at all. Ronny Paulino finally got his first hit and RBI in his rehab assignment. He also caught seven innings. Marte picked up two hits and Matt Den Dekker was the only other player two reach base twice.
